The Southern Illinois University softball program lost one of its all-time greats, as SIU Hall of Fame Dr. Kay Brechtelsbauer passed away Sunday morning. Brechtelsbauer served as SIU's head softball coach for 32 years from 1968-99, compiling a record of 633-438-2.Feb 1, 2018 · 2018 likely will be a big year for Blaylock. Harre was a one of the most dominant pitchers in college softball during her career and was a four-time First-Team All-MVC selection. She led the team to three NCAA Tournament appearances, where she won seven games. Bunyan was a two-time All-American in cross country and was described by coach Bill Cornell as "by far, our best distance runner ever." In 1983, he led the team to its fourth-consecutive MVC title, while finishing 20th at Nationals. He scored 1,426 points, grabbed 577 rebounds and dished 465 assists during a prolific career that included a trip to the Sweet 16 in 1977.Dec 17, 2022 · Former Southern Illinois coach Dr. Kay Brechtelsbauer passed away on Sunday morning. Brechtelsbauer served as SIU’s head softball coach for 32 years from 1968-99, compiling a record of 633-438-2. She served more years as a head coach than any woman in SIU history and her teams posted winning records in 27 of her 32 seasons as head coach. Daniel was an Associated Press All-American cornerback for the Salukis' 1983 I-AA National Championship team. He was also the MVC's Defensive Player of the Year. In 1983, he had seven interceptions and returned three of them for touchdowns. Daniel finished his two-year career with 11 interceptions.1969. Induction. 1984. Sport (s) Women's Gymnastics.
